Abstract
Common medical disease affecting the liver include acute and chronic viral hepatitis, drug-induced liver injury, autoimmune hepatitis, primary biliary cirrhosis, primary sclerosing cholangitis, biliary obstruction, alcohol induced liver disease, non-alcohol fatty liver disease, hereditary hemochromatosis, Wilson disease, and α1-antitrypsin deficiency.
